Apple appears to be gearing up to bring Pixelmator Pro, Compressor, Motion, and MainStage to the iPad, as evidenced by new App Store IDs discovered by MacRumors contributor Aaron Perris. Currently, all four apps are exclusive to the Mac.

Joe Rossignol for MacRumors:

A quick overview of each app:

• Pixelmator Pro: Professional image editing app acquired by Apple earlier this year
• Compressor: Final Cut Pro companion app for compressing audio and video files
• Motion: Final Cut Pro companion app for creating 2D/3D titles, transitions, and effects
• MainStage: Logic Pro companion app for live performances

Final Cut Pro and Logic Pro have been available on select iPad models since May 2023, but Apple’s companion apps have remained limited to the Mac.
